=== Greenberg remains at Virginia Tech ===
Blacksburg, VA (Sports Network) - Virginia Tech men's basketball coach Seth
Greenberg has agreed to terms on the remaining four years of his contract plus
an additional two years, as announced by school officials Friday.
Terms of the deal will be released within the next two weeks.
"I am pleased that Coach Greenberg will continue his mission at Virginia Tech
and will lead the Hokies for the next six seasons," Virginia Tech athletic
director Jim Weaver said. "He has done an outstanding job in creating a
program and environment that has the Hokies competitive year in and year out
in the ACC. Under Coach Greenberg's tutelage, the Hokies have the fourth-best
regular season record in the ACC and he has created one of the best programs
in the country."
Greenberg, who was reportedly targeted for the opening at St. John's, recently
completed his seventh season with the Hokies, leading them to a 25-9 record
and a No. 1 seed in the NIT. Virginia Tech's season ended when it lost to
Rhode Island in the quarterfinals.
Greenberg has compiled an overall record of 132-94 at VT, including a second-
round appearance in the 2007 NCAA Tournament.
